Poly (arylene ether)s is a engineering plastics which repaidly developed during nearly40years. PES and poly (ether ketone)s are the two major varieties of special engineering plastics. PESK is a kind of special engineering plastics, which combines the properties of PES and PEEK.These excellent properties continue to attract people to develop new varieties of poly (ether ketone)s and PES. Preparation of high performance and easy processing poly (aryl ether)s become one of hot research topic.The dichloro-monomer,1-(p-chlorobenzoyl)-3-(p-chlorobenzenesulfonyl)benzene, which was synthesized by our research group contains carbonyl and sulfonyl which cause it’s asymmetric structure. Because of the difference of ability of absorb electronic between carbonyl and sulfonyl, the two chlorides in the dichloro-monomer molecule have different activity. The PESK synthesized by that dichloro-monomer should be three structural arrangements in it’s main chain. That structural arrangements make the polymer’s main chain have great degree of confusion and entropy, so the polymer is soluble in general polar organic solvent. The cost of dichloro-monomer is lower than the fluoro-monomer.In this paper, the new PESK has been researched which has been synthesized by the dichloro-monomer containing carbonyl and sulfonyl on the basis of molecular design. The major works are as follows:(1)The1-(p-chlorobenzoyl)-3-(p-chloro-benzenesulfonyl)benzene was synthesized by (Trichloromethyl)benzene.(2)The novel PESK was synthesized by the reaction of1-(p-chlorobenzoyl)-3-(p-chloro-benzenesulfonyl)benzene and Hydroquinone.(3)The structure PESKwascharactered,Theirstructurewas unambiguously confirmed by FT-IR、1H-MNR and high-resolution mass spectrometry. Also for the amorphous polymers.(4)Performance of PESK was tested.glass transition temperatures of172℃and degradation temperatures for5%weight loss occurred all above479℃in nitrogen, It could be soluble in DMAc、NMP、DMF,The good solubility of PESK.
